Output 28285b27e17817d19e093764db943e9b46bad9e6d76f4d37b3061ece4bb32487:10

value
507911
script pubkey
OP_0 OP_PUSHBYTES_20 15ae7111793db5ea384b75438793b86a058e36e3
address
bc1qzkh8zyte8k675wztw4pc0yacdgzcudhr3ldr4h
transaction
28285b27e17817d19e093764db943e9b46bad9e6d76f4d37b3061ece4bb32487
confirmations
159278
spent
true